Ask FO to set course in voice version?

Featured Replies

I'm wondering if there is no way to get the FO to dial in a course on either side?  After all, there are commands to ask him to set altitude, heading and speeds, but I can't get him to set the course?

I've also used FS2Crew for the Dash-8 Q400, and there the commands "Set course on my/your side XXX" are available, but they don't seem to work in the 737?

 

Are there any such commands, and if so, what are they? And if not, why not?

Yes, you can use this command in NGX Reboot:

 

"Set course on my side XXX"

 

"Set course on your side XXX"

 

If not working, ensure you see it in the green bar, and ensure either the aircraft is airborne or you have the use MCP commands on ground option set to Yes.
